On the basis of their training, medical students are considered "the best case scenario" among university students in knowledge of the human papillomavirus (HPV). We evaluated differences in knowledge of HPV, HPV vaccine, and head and neck cancer (HNC) among medical students. A previously validated questionnaire was completed by 247 medical students at a Midwestern university. Outcomes of interest were knowledge score for HPV and HPV vaccine, and HNC, derived from combining questionnaire items to form HPV knowledge and HNC scores, and analyzed using multivariate linear regression. Mean scores for HPV knowledge were 19.4 out of 26, and 7.2 out of 12 for HNC knowledge. In the final multivariate linear regression model, sex, race, and year of study were independently associated with HPV and HPV vaccine knowledge. Males had significantly lower HPV vaccine knowledge than females (ß = -1.53; 95% CI: -2.53, -0.52), as did nonwhite students (ß = -1.05; 95% CI: -2.07, -0.03). There was a gradient in HPV vaccine knowledge based on the year of study, highest among fourth year students (ß = 6.75; 95% CI: 5.17, 8.33). Results were similar for factors associated with HNC knowledge, except for sex. HNC knowledge similarly increased based on year of study, highest for fourth year students (ß = 2.50; 95% CI: 1.72, 3.29). Among medical students, gaps remain in knowledge of HPV, HPV vaccine, and HPV-linked HNC. Male medical students have significantly lower knowledge of HPV. This highlights the need to increase medical student knowledge of HPV and HPV-linked HNC.

Importance: Approximately 1 in 5 new patients with head and neck cancer (HNC) in the US belong to racial and ethnic minority groups, but their survival rates are worse than White individuals. However, because most studies compare Black vs White patients, little is known about survival differences among members of racial and ethnic minority groups. Objective: To describe differential survival and identify nonclinical factors associated with stage of presentation among patients with HNC belonging to racial and ethnic minority groups. Design, Setting, and Participants: This population-based retrospective cohort study used data from the 2007 to 2016 Surveillance, Epidemiology, and End Results (SEER) database and included non-Hispanic Black, Asian Pacific Islander, American Indian/Alaska Native, and Hispanic patients with HNC. The data were analyzed from December 2020 to May 2021. Main Outcomes and Measures: Outcomes were time to event measures: (HNC-specific and all-cause mortality) and stage of presentation. Covariates included nonclinical (age at diagnosis, sex, race and ethnicity, insurance status, marital status, and a composite socioeconomic status [SES]) and clinical factors (stage, cancer site, chemotherapy, radiation, and surgery). A Cox regression model was used to adjust associations of covariates with the hazard of all-cause death, and a Fine and Gray competing risks proportional hazards model was used to estimate associations of covariates with the hazard of HNC-specific death. A proportional log odds ordinal logistic regression identified which nonclinical factors were associated with stage of presentation. Results: There were 21 966 patients with HNC included in the study (mean [SD] age, 56.02 [11.16] years; 6072 women [27.6%]; 9229 [42.0%] non-Hispanic Black, 6893 [31.4%] Hispanic, 5342 [24.3%] Asian/Pacific Islander, and 502 [2.3%] American Indian/Alaska Native individuals). Black patients had highest proportion with very low SES (3482 [37.7%]) and the lowest crude 5-year overall survival (46%). After adjusting for covariates, Hispanic individuals had an 11% lower subdistribution hazard ratio (sdHR) of HNC-specific mortality (sdHR, 0.89; 95% CI, 0.83-0.95), 15% lower risk for Asian/Pacific Islander individuals (sdHR, 0.85; 95% CI, 0.78-0.93), and a trending lower risk for American Indian/Alaska Native individuals (sdHR, 0.85; 95% CI, 0.71-1.01), compared with non-Hispanic Black individuals. Race, sex, insurance, marital status, and SES were consistently associated with all-cause mortality, HNC-specific mortality, and stage of presentation, with non-Hispanic Black individuals faring worse compared with individuals of other racial and ethnic minority groups. Conclusions and Relevance: In this cohort study that included only patients with HNC who were members of racial and ethnic minority groups, Black patients had significantly worse outcomes that were not completely explained by stage of presentation. There may be unexplored multilevel factors that are associated with social determinants of health and disparities in HNC outcomes.

Importance: Patients with head and neck cancer (HNC) are known to be at increased risk of suicide compared with the general population, but there has been insufficient research on whether this risk differs based on patients' rural, urban, or metropolitan residence status. Objective: To evaluate whether the risk of suicide among patients with HNC differs by rural vs urban or metropolitan residence status. Design, Setting, and Participants: This cross-sectional study uses data from the Surveillance, Epidemiology, and End Results database on patients aged 18 to 74 years who received a diagnosis of HNC from January 1, 2000, to December 31, 2016. Statistical analysis was conducted from November 27, 2020, to June 3, 2021. Exposures: Residence status, assessed using 2013 Rural Urban Continuum Codes. Main Outcomes and Measures: Death due to suicide was assessed by International Statistical Classification of Diseases and Related Health Problems, Tenth Revision codes (U03, X60-X84, and Y87.0) and the cause of death recode (50220). Standardized mortality ratios (SMRs) of suicide, assessing the suicide risk among patients with HNC compared with the general population, were calculated. Suicide risk by residence status was compared using Fine-Gray proportional hazards regression models. Results: Data from 134 510 patients with HNC (101 142 men [75.2%]; mean [SE] age, 57.7 [10.3] years) were analyzed, and 405 suicides were identified. Metropolitan residents composed 86.6% of the sample, urban residents composed 11.7%, and rural residents composed 1.7%. The mortality rate of suicide was 59.2 per 100 000 person-years in metropolitan counties, 64.0 per 100 000 person-years in urban counties, and 126.7 per 100 000 person-years in rural counties. Compared with the general population, the risk of suicide was markedly higher among patients with HNC in metropolitan (SMR, 2.78; 95% CI, 2.49-3.09), urban (SMR, 2.84; 95% CI, 2.13-3.71), and rural (SMR, 5.47; 95% CI, 3.06-9.02) areas. In Fine-Gray competing-risk analyses that adjusted for other covariates, there was no meaningful difference in suicide risk among urban vs metropolitan residents. However, compared with rural residents, residents of urban (subdistribution hazard ratio, 0.52; 95% CI, 0.29-0.94) and metropolitan counties (subdistribution hazard ratio, 0.55; 95% CI, 0.32-0.94) had greatly lower risk of suicide. Conclusions and Relevance: The findings of this cross-sectional study suggest that suicide risk is elevated in general among patients with HNC but is significantly higher for patients residing in rural areas. Effective suicide prevention strategies in the population of patients with HNC need to account for rural health owing to the high risk of suicide among residents with HNC in rural areas.

Parenteral nutrition (PN) has revolutionized the care of patients with intestinal failure by providing nutrition intravenously. Worldwide, PN remains a standard tool of nutrition delivery in neonatal, pediatric, and adult patients. Though the benefits are evident, patients receiving PN can suffer serious cholestasis due to lack of enteral feeding and sometimes have fatal complications from liver injury and gut atrophy, including PN-associated liver disease or intestinal failure-associated liver disease. Recent studies into gut-systemic cross talk via the bile acid-regulated farnesoid X receptor (FXR)-fibroblast growth factor 19 (FGF19) axis, gut microbial control of the TGR5-glucagon-like peptide (GLP) axis, sepsis, and role of prematurity of hepatobiliary receptors are greatly broadening our understanding of PN-associated injury. It has also been shown that the composition of ω-6/ω-3 polyunsaturated fatty acids given parenterally as lipid emulsions can variably drive damage to hepatocytes and cell integrity. This manuscript reviews the mechanisms for the multifactorial pathogenesis of liver disease and gut injury with PN and discusses novel ameliorative strategies.
